    Tim Rath is the assistant vice president of business development for Safeguard Properties and SGPNow.com. He is responsible for developing innovative growth strategies for both entities by developing and overseeing potential partnerships, mergers and acquisitions. Tim has a degree in marketing and sales from The University of Akron in Akron, Ohio. He also earned his FAA Certified Commercial UAS (Drone) Pilot license in 2017.
